2-phenylethanamine
Also Known As: Phenethylamine, 2-phenylethylamine, 2-Phenylethanamine, Benzeneethanamine, phenylethylamine

| Molecular Formula | C8H11N |
| Molecular Weight | 121.08915 g/mol |
| XLogP | 1.4 |
| Topological Polar Surface Area (TPSA) | 26.0 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 1 |
| Rotatable Bonds | 2 |
| Exact Mass | 121.08915 Da |
| Heavy Atoms | 9 |
| Complexity | 65.0 |
| Melting Point | -60 |
| Boiling Point | 197.5 |
| Density | 0.9640 g/cu cm at 25 °C |
| Flash Point | 81 °C (178 °F) - closed cup |
| Vapor Pressure | 0.29 [mmHg] |
| Refractive Index | Index of refraction: 1.5290 at 25 °C/D |
| Solubility | Soluble in water |
| SMILES | C1=CC=C(C=C1)CCN |
| InChIKey | BHHGXPLMPWCGHP-UHFFFAOYSA-N |

The XLogP value of 1.4 suggests moderate lipophilicity, balancing water solubility and membrane permeability for Phenethylamine. With a topological polar surface area (TPSA) of 26.0 Ų, Phenethylamine ex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Phenethylamine has 1 hydrogen bond donor(s) and 1 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
